Olav Høibø is a scholar working on Building and Construction,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Olav Høibø has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 770 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Building and Construction, 26 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ation and 16 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Olav Høibø’s work include Forest ecology and management (26 papers), Wood Treatment and Properties (25 papers) and Tree Root and Stability Studies (15 papers). Olav Høibø is often cited by papers focused on Forest ecology and management (26 papers), Wood Treatment and Properties (25 papers) and Tree Root and Stability Studies (15 papers). Olav Høibø collaborates with scholars based in Norway, United States and India. Olav Høibø's co-authors include Juha Nurmi, Raída Jirjis, Lone Ross Gobakken, Anders Q. Nyrud, Janka Dibdiaková, Eric Hansen, Erlend Nybakk, Erik Larnøy, Stig Lande and Geir Skjevrak and has published in prestigious journals such as Building and Environment, Biomass and Bioenergy and Fuel Processing Technology.
